So I started off with Hammermill cardstock and stamped my first set of alpha images from the Pinkfresh Studio called Inna's Alpha Stamp set (unfortunately it's retired) using Lawn Fawn Black Licorice ink. There are 2 large images for the whole alpha. I needed both stamped. I used my Misti stamping platform.
I used the coordinating stencils to ink the letters, florals, and leaves. I must admit that was fun. I used inks Pinkfresh Studio Persimmon and Concord & 9th Grapefruit ink for the coral. I used Concord & 9th inks in Parsley and Evergreen for the leaves for my green. I inked the letters in Concord & 9th Dove ink for my neutral color. I then used the coordinating dies to cut the letters out and like the stamp there is 2 large dies.
I arranged my letters to fit on my background die-cut. I also cut out an extra set of letters with heavy weight cardstock to layer onto for dimension. The die I used for my background is called Pinkfresh Studio Diagonal Stitched Plaid that I cut out in white 110 pound cardstock. I glued everything to a A2 card base 4 1/4 x 5 1/2. I found a sub sentiment strip in my stash and I popped it up with a foam strip. I embellished my card with Pinkfresh Studio jewels in Bubblegum.
